
Easy Chicken Marsala
Courtesy of The Soyfoods Council 1 Servings • 15 Min. Prep Time • 15 Min. Cook TimeIngredients |
---|
1/2 c. brown rice flour |
1/2 c. soy flour |
1 egg |
1-6 oz. chicken breast |
vegetable oil for frying |
Marsala Sauce |
1/2 c. sliced crimini mushroom |
1/2 c. sweet marsala wine |
1/2 c. soy milk |
1 Tbsp. vegetable oil |
1/2 to 1 tsp. sugar |
1/4 c. chicken stock |
1/4 c. soft silken tofu |
salt, black pepper and granulated garlic to season |
Directions:
1. In a small bowl, add rice and soy flour, mix. In a small bowl, add egg, whisk. Place chicken in egg, coat each side. Take chicken out of egg mixture and place in flour, coat each side.
2. Place chicken in deep fat fryer or panfry until done. Serve immediately with marsala sauce.
Marsala Sauce
1. In a small sauce pan, add oil, heat. Add mushrooms and sauté mushroom for about 1 min.
2. Add marsala wine (be careful as the wine will flare up), add rest of ingredients, bring to a boil and boil for 1 min. Simmer until liquid is reduced by half. Season with salt, black pepper and granulated garlic.
